United States Hybrid Power Solution Market Overview

The United States Hybrid Power Solution Market is experiencing significant growth due to the increasing demand for reliable and sustainable energy sources. Hybrid power solutions integrate renewable energy sources such as solar and wind with conventional generators to enhance energy efficiency, reduce fuel consumption, and minimize carbon footprints. The growing emphasis on reducing greenhouse gas emissions, government initiatives promoting clean energy, and the need for energy security are key drivers propelling market expansion. Businesses, industries, and residential consumers are increasingly adopting hybrid power solutions to achieve cost savings and environmental sustainability.

Market Dynamics by Market Research Future

Drivers:

  • Rising Demand for Clean Energy: The increasing adoption of renewable energy sources due to environmental concerns and regulatory mandates is driving the market.
  • Government Incentives and Policies: Supportive policies, tax incentives, and funding initiatives for renewable energy adoption are fueling the demand for hybrid power solutions.
  • Technological Advancements: Innovations in battery storage, smart grids, and energy management systems are enhancing the efficiency and reliability of hybrid power solutions.
  • Energy Cost Optimization: The integration of renewable sources with conventional power generation helps reduce fuel costs, making hybrid solutions economically viable.

Challenges:

  • High Initial Investment: The setup cost for hybrid power systems can be a barrier for small and medium-sized enterprises.
  • Intermittency Issues: Renewable energy sources like solar and wind are variable, requiring efficient storage and backup solutions.
  • Grid Integration Complexities: The integration of hybrid power solutions into the existing power grid can present technical and regulatory challenges.

Opportunities:

  • Growing Adoption in Remote and Off-Grid Areas: Hybrid power solutions are gaining traction in remote locations where grid connectivity is limited or unavailable.
  • Corporate Sustainability Initiatives: Increasing investments by corporations in sustainable energy solutions are boosting market growth.
  • Advancements in Energy Storage: Improvements in battery technology are enhancing the feasibility of hybrid power systems.

Regional Market Share and Trends

The United States is witnessing substantial growth in the hybrid power solution market, with certain regions emerging as key contributors to market expansion.

  • West Coast (California, Oregon, Washington): California leads the hybrid power solution market due to its aggressive clean energy policies, high renewable energy adoption rates, and significant investments in solar and wind energy.
  • Midwest (Illinois, Michigan, Ohio): The region is experiencing steady growth in hybrid power solutions, driven by increasing industrial adoption and renewable energy incentives.
  • Southern States (Texas, Florida, Georgia): Texas, known for its extensive renewable energy capacity, is a major player in hybrid power solutions, leveraging solar and wind power alongside traditional energy sources.
  • Northeast (New York, Massachusetts, Pennsylvania): The push for clean energy transition and grid modernization is supporting market growth in this region.

Market Trends:

  • Rising Popularity of Microgrids: The adoption of hybrid microgrids for industrial and community applications is expanding.
  • Smart Energy Management Systems: The integration of AI and IoT in hybrid power systems is enhancing operational efficiency.
  • Corporate Investments in Sustainability: Large enterprises are increasingly investing in hybrid power solutions to meet their carbon reduction goals.
